Umude (ankle) and the Bucks agreed to a two-way contract Monday, Eric Nehm of The Athletic reports.
The Pistons declined Umude's team option on June 29, so the Bucks acted quickly to scoop up the guard. Umude is unlikely to be in the Bucks' regular rotation, but he could be a long-term project for the franchise to develop. Umude missed the end of the 2023-24 campaign due to a hairline fracture in his right ankle, but he's presumably healthy after passing a physical to make his deal official.
